Term: Mein Kempf

Description:

Mein Kempf, also known as "Mein Kampf," is an infamous autobiographical manifesto written by Adolf Hitler during his imprisonment in the 1920s. The book outlines Hitler's political ideologies, anti-Semitic views, and his vision for Germany's future dominance. Despite its historical significance, it is widely regarded as a deeply controversial and hateful piece of literature.
